Job Description

Responsibilities

  • Gather project requirements and create actionable plans.
  • Enter projects into department project system and create timeline for projects.
  • Develop and maintain detailed project plans and schedules, identify dependencies and critical paths, and resolve scheduling conflicts.
  • Schedule, facilitate and actively participate in project meetings.
  • Ensure that projects are delivered on-time and within budget.
  • Refine and update project goals such as detailed project schedule, project deliverables and project budget.
  • Monitor progress to these goals, coordinating to achieve goals, reporting progress to these goals, and deviation from the project goals to management and provide recommendations for ongoing improvements.
  • Prepare files in formats required for printed and electronic output.
  • Create and maintain indexes for all new product material and complete all filing and project closeout procedures.

Crown is one of the world’s largest material handling companies. Crown’s award-winning line of lift trucks maintains a reputation for advanced product design, engineering and integrated manufacturing processes. Offering a broad range of forklifts, as well as automation and fleet management technologies, Crown seeks to provide customers with forward thinking and innovative solutions designed to improve performance and lower operating costs. Headquartered in New Bremen, Ohio, Crown’s products are defining the future of material handling throughout the world. For more information, visit crown.com
